A long time ago, there was a man named Abram who lived in a place called Haran. When Abram was 75 years old, God spoke to him and told him something very big.
God said, “Go from your land and from your family to another land that I will show you.” God also made Abram a promise. He promised to bless him, make him into a great nation, and bless the whole world through him.
Abram did not know where he was going. He didn’t know how long the journey would take. He didn’t know how God would keep His promise. But Abram listened to God and obeyed. He packed up everything, took his wife Sarai and his nephew Lot, and followed God to the land of Canaan.
Lesson: Abram needed to listen to God because God knew the way, even when Abram didn’t.
When Abram arrived, God appeared to him again and promised that his descendants would one day receive the land. Abram built an altar and worshiped God.
But Abram and Sarai were very old and still had no children. God promised that Abram would become a great nation, but Abram couldn’t understand how that could ever happen.
Years later, God told Abram to look at the stars in the sky. God promised that Abram would have as many children as the stars. God even changed Abram’s name to Abraham, which means “father of many nations,” and Sarai’s name to Sarah.
Lesson: One way we please God is by trusting Him, even when His promises seem impossible.
After many years, God did exactly what He promised. Abraham and Sarah had a son named Isaac. From Isaac came many children, and from them came many more—until Abraham’s family became as numerous as the stars in the sky.
God kept every promise He made.
Lesson: It is important to obey God because God is faithful, and His plans are always good.
Just like Abraham, God wants us to:
Listen when He speaks
Trust Him when we don’t understand
Obey even when it feels hard or scary
When we obey God, we show Him that we love Him and believe that His way is best.
“By faith Abraham obeyed when he was called to go to a place that he was to receive as an inheritance.”
Hebrews 11:8
Faith means listening to God, trusting His promises, and obeying Him—because God always keeps His word.
